Factors Influencing the Prize Pool
Several factors play a vital role in determining the size of the Mr. Olympia prize pool. Firstly, the popularity of the event itself is crucial. The more viewers, both in person and online, the more sponsors are willing to invest. Sponsorship deals are a major source of revenue, with companies eager to associate their brands with the prestigious event. Television rights and streaming deals also contribute significantly to the financial pot. As the Mr. Olympia gains more international recognition, the revenue generated from media rights increases. Ticket sales are another important factor. A packed audience creates a vibrant atmosphere and also generates substantial income. The more people that attend the show, the greater the financial return for the organizers. The overall economic climate can also influence the prize money. A strong economy often leads to increased sponsorship opportunities and higher payouts. The reputation and legacy of the Mr. Olympia also have a significant impact. As the competition continues to produce legendary moments and iconic champions, its value grows, thus attracting more sponsors and higher financial rewards for the winners. Furthermore, the efforts of the organizers to promote the event and enhance its appeal also contribute to the size of the prize pool. The more they can build anticipation and hype, the more sponsors will be willing to invest. The prize money isn't just a reward; it's also a statement of the sport's value and potential. So it's a dynamic interplay of various elements that contribute to the overall prize pool, each playing an essential role in the financial health of the competition and the Mr. Olympia winners.

How Sponsorships Boost Earnings
Let's break down how sponsorships work and how they contribute to boosting the earnings of the Mr. Olympia winners. Sponsorship deals usually involve a variety of components, including financial compensation, product endorsements, and promotional activities. The athletes may receive a base salary, plus additional bonuses based on performance, sales, or other factors. They often receive free products, such as supplements, apparel, and equipment. This helps them maintain their training regimen and also reduces their expenses. Sponsorships provide opportunities for brand exposure. The athletes can appear in advertisements, social media posts, and other marketing materials, increasing the brand's visibility. In return, the sponsors often gain significant returns on their investment, as the association with the Mr. Olympia winners helps boost sales and brand recognition. The financial impact can be substantial. The top champions can earn millions of dollars through sponsorships over the course of their careers. Sponsorships also open doors to other business opportunities. Athletes might be invited to speak at events, conduct seminars, or participate in other promotional activities. The ability to negotiate favorable terms and build strong relationships with sponsors is crucial for maximizing earnings. The more successful the athlete is, the more valuable they become to sponsors, creating a virtuous cycle. The athletes' personal brand and the sponsors' brand are intertwined, creating a mutual benefit for both parties. It's a key aspect of their financial success.
